The article focused on the solar energy project launched by the Egyptian National Railway Authority at Ramses Station in Cairo during 2021. The project aims to utilize clean energy sources for electricity generation, conserve energy, and reduce carbon emissions. It involves installing a photovoltaic system with a total capacity of 311 kilowatts, with an annual production estimated at approximately 479,469 kilowatt-hours. This contributes to reducing carbon dioxide emissions by 276 tons annually, equivalent to planting about 11,500 trees. The system's lifespan is 25 years. There are plans to expand the use of solar energy systems at railway stations and protective buildings to support Egypt’s efforts to transition to a green economy, promote environmental sustainability, and develop sustainable transportation systems.
